Come to the “Band Together for Animals” at Stanley’s pub in Columbia Tusculum. (I’ll be there!)

All proceeds from ticket sales benefit Safe Haven’s program that assists pet owners and feral cat caretakers who cannot afford to spay or neuter the animals in their care. Since the program’s creation in 2007, over 100 local dogs and cats have been spayed or neutered.
